how do you lose stomach fat?

I'm letting you know now, stomach fat is probably the hardest place to lose fat. Like many commericals say it's stubborn. Burning the fat off is going to be your best bet. To burn fat you're going to need a good diet and a good cardio regimen.

Diet is key in losing stomach fat. Try a diet with a good amount of diary, protein, whole grains/fiber, fruits and veggies. Eating things like these will help you lose weight by boosting up your metabolism, which will burn the fat.

Secondly, exercise is key. One way to lose stomach fat (which I've done in the past) is to start walking and/or jogging. The cardio will most defintely help you lose the fat since it burns calories. You might hit a plateau (a phase where your body adapts to your workout routine) so you'll want to increase your work out by 10%. Say you do 30 minutes a day usually, you'll need to do maybe 33 minutes, so on and so forth. After you lose some of the stomach fat you'll want to do crunches afterwards to build up your stomach muscles since muscle burns fat.

You'll notice results from the cardio and the diet in 2 weeks in your stomach. It's going to be rough and all but stay on the diet and do the cardio. It'll be beneficial since you will see the results. Keep at it too. After you lose the stomach fat you'll want to do crunches afterwards to build up your stomach muscles.
